Ride Hiawatha 2026

Looking for a great way to cap off the Fourth of July weekend?  Look no further than Ride Hiawatha, a community bicycle ride with a charitable purpose.

Ride Hiawatha is held on Sunday July 5th 2026 starting from Luce Line Brewing in Plymouth.  Four route options, 20-mile, 40-mile, 60-mile and a family-friendly 12-mile route are all marked and mapped with a downloadable Ride with GPS link. While all  bicyclists will enjoy all options, the 12-mile route is geared to get mom/dads/grandmas and grandpas out on the trail with their younger riders.

Early bird registration for adults is $50.00 until June 1.  After June 1, registration goes up to $60.00.  Kids under 18 register for $15.00. 

Now some fun facts:  Ride Hiawatha includes rest stops with tasty treats.  After the ride enjoy beverages at Luce Line Brewing with a live band and a food truck– all in a comfy environment where you can relax after the ride with your friends.  

The charitable focus of Ride Hiawatha is Free Bikes for Kidz.  FB4K is a non-profit geared toward helping all kids ride into a happier, healthier childhood by providing bikes to those most in need.  Check out FB4K here:  https://fb4kmn.org/  For years the Hiawatha Bicycling Club has financially supported FB4K and during the autumn months members of the club volunteer their expertise preparing bikes for donation.

Ride Hiawatha is sponsored by the Hiawatha Bicycling Club, https://hiawathabike.org/ in partnership with Luce Line Brewing.  The 2026 edition of Ride Hiawatha continues a 25-year tradition of HBC sponsorship of Fourth of July community bicycle rides.
